jekhelp
is a command line tool that helps resizing pictures and creating picture gallery files for websites built with Jekyll.
- Clone the repo and
cd
into it - Install with
pip install .
- Create a configuration file
~/.config/jekhelp/config.yaml
and setsite_root
to your Jekyll site's source directory (eg. to~/myblog_source
)
jekhelp --help
and jekhelp thumbs --help
should reveal all possibilities.

You'll also find the predecessors of above's tool in this repo. They are written purely in bash-compatible code. I don't use and maintain them anymore but leave them here for reference.
jekallery.sh
generates Jekyll collection files (.md) for a photo gallerythumbs.sh
generates smaller version of pictures that can be used for the Jekyll gallery
